What Is Computer Graphics And Page Layout. It encompasses the organization of text, images, shapes, lines, and white space to create a cohesive and visually appealing composition. The page layout of a printed or electronic document encompasses all elements of the page. This includes the page margins, text. Layout design is the art of arranging visual elements on a page or screen in an aesthetically pleasing and effective manner to convey a message or tell a story. And the way these things are arranged play a large part in how your reader perceives your content, interacts with your contact, and how long they stay on the page. In graphic design, page layout refers to the process of placing and arranging text, images, and graphics on a software page to produce documents such as newsletters, brochures, and books or to attract readership to a website. Page layout determines where your copy and graphics are on a page. Page layout is a major component of your web and print design.
